bug#67502: [Cuirass] ‘cuirass remote-worker’ gets the CPU count wrong on the OverDrive

2023-11-28 Thread Ludovic Courtès
On the OverDrive (AArch64), ‘cuirass remote-worker’ (1.2.0-1.bdc1f9f) says: starting 2 workers (parallelism: 1 cores) for server at 10.0.0.1 Instead it should use two cores for each worker: --8<---cut here---start->8--- ludo@dover ~$ guile -c '(use-modules (

bug#67292: emacs / emacs-transient collisions and bundling

2023-11-28 Thread Mekeor Melire
2023-11-28 01:58 maximede...@telenet.be: [[PGP Signed Part:Undecided]] Op 23-11-2023 om 15:17 schreef Mekeor Melire: >> >> Bug 2: no collision handling. > As far as I know, Guix does not provide a facility to > prioritize a > file from one package over the same file from another package. As

bug#67292: emacs / emacs-transient collisions and bundling

2023-11-28 Thread Mekeor Melire
2023-11-28 02:47 maximede...@telenet.be: Op 22-11-2023 om 21:53 schreef Simon Tournier: > On mar., 21 nov. 2023 at 19:01, Maxime Devos > wrote: For widget and woman, sure, I'll take your word for it is fully merged in Emacs (both the literal code & development (& maintenance)). But I'm talk

bug#67292: emacs / emacs-transient collisions and bundling

2023-11-28 Thread Simon Tournier
On Tue, 28 Nov 2023 at 02:47, Maxime Devos wrote: >> Once builtin, the code of a package distributed with GNU Emacs is >> maintained by Emacs maintainers and fully part of GNU Emacs. > > Yes, and? How does being fully part of GNU Emacs and being maintained > by Emacs maintainers make it any les

bug#67502: [Cuirass] ‘cuirass remote-worker’ gets the CPU count wrong on the OverDrive

2023-11-28 Thread Ludovic Courtès
Ludovic Courtès skribis: > ludo@dover ~$ sudo herd status cuirass-remote-worker > Status of cuirass-remote-worker: > It is started. > Running value is 21279. > It is enabled. > Provides (cuirass-remote-worker). > Requires (avahi-daemon guix-daemon networking). > Will be respawned. > l

bug#67250: builtin:git-download capability detection not working for the bordeaux build farm

2023-11-28 Thread Simon Tournier
Hi, On Wed, 22 Nov 2023 at 11:19, Ludovic Courtès wrote: > As in: > > (open-connection > #:assume-available-builtin-builders '("download")) Instead, why not check in ’git-fetch’? Currently, the test is done against the local daemon, right? --8<---cut here---start

bug#66647: Installation of RPMs produced by ‘guix pack’ is super slow

2023-11-28 Thread Simon Tournier
Hi, On Sat, 25 Nov 2023 at 15:22, Ludovic Courtès wrote: > Maxim, should we explicitly recommend ‘rpm -i’ in the manual? I propose something like: --8<---cut here---start->8--- 1 file changed, 8 insertions(+) doc/guix.texi | 8 modified doc/guix.t

bug#63530: Issue was fixed

2023-11-28 Thread Gabriel Wicki
This issue seems to have been fixed by Tobias with commit 22642d460488896ec1ddb25d7eb262938db810eb using a patch to work around the issue. I created a patch that'd upgrade to the next version where igt-gpu-tools is actually fixed (so the patch is not needed anymore): https://issues.guix.gnu.org/67

bug#67250: builtin:git-download capability detection not working for the bordeaux build farm

2023-11-28 Thread Christopher Baines
Ludovic Courtès writes: > Hi, > > Christopher Baines skribis: > >> The bordeaux build farm depends on computing the derivations on one >> machine, then potentially building them on a different machine. >> >> Some of the build machines don't have a new enough guix-daemon that >> understands buil